Transaction 664886f78b3e6658be82e99fc893b6f0f7d119fb44e1ec5cee7571898d302aa4
1 Input
2 Outputs
-
664886f78b3e6658be82e99fc893b6f0f7d119fb44e1ec5cee7571898d302aa4:0
- value
- 20696859044
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 44e03031778f22f8c8cbf5a81f2d893c98f24c9f OP_EQUALVERIFY OP_CHECKSIG
- address
- 17HBWvDSyxHvKdcav7icTdqQPiTogpRz66
-
664886f78b3e6658be82e99fc893b6f0f7d119fb44e1ec5cee7571898d302aa4:1
- value
- 375127966
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 81ab5b76a00c588a0bbffd285a02c07d57775079 OP_EQUAL
- address
- 3DWeNQHipjPnWgHHovEGaKs4BTwSqrg29d